Johne Miller 1625–1680 – Genealogical Records

Birth Date: 11 Dec 1625

Birth Location: Lasswade, Midlothian, Scotland

Death Date: Abt 1680

Death Location: , Lasswade, Midlothian, Scotland

Father: Thomas Miller

Mother: Marion Trotter

Spouse(s): Elisabeth Watherstoun

Children(s): John Millar

In 1625, Johne Miller entered the world in Lasswade, Midlothian, Scotland, born to Thomas Miller And Marion Able Trotter. Johne Miller married Elisabeth Bessie Watherstoun, and had children including John Millar. Johne Miller passed away in 1680 in , Lasswade, Midlothian, Scotland.
